THE PAROCHIAL CHURCH COUNCIL OF THE ECCLESIASTICAL PARISH OF FULWOOD CHRIST CHURCH, SHEFFIELD 

The mission of Christ Church Fulwood is to glorify God in the worship and work of the church by:- building up one another in the Christian faith;- reaching out to others with the love and message of Jesus; and- sending out Christians equipped to serve in gospel ministry elsewhere in the UK and overseas.The PCC continually strives to undertake activities which further this mission.
Analysis by Giving is Great

Positives:

  • The charity has received backing from a grant maker
  • This charity has a robust balance sheet
  • The Board appears to be dynamic in terms of composition

Regulatory & Governance issues to consider:

  • Although this charity works with volunteers it does not have a Volunteer Management policy
  • This charity does not have a Conflict of Interests policy
  • There are 35 trustees whereas the Charities Commission recommends a maximum of 12
  • Over half the Board have joined recently

Financial issues to consider:

  • Income has been volatile and on several occasions in recent years less than spending
